Navigating Repayment Processes and Timelines

After securing same day title loan funding, understanding and successfully navigating the repayment process is paramount to avoiding potential pitfalls and ensuring a positive financial outcome. The timeline for repaying such loans typically ranges from 30 days to one year, depending on the agreed-upon terms with your lender. It’s crucial to treat this period as a structured financial commitment, much like refinancing a traditional loan.
One common repayment approach for same day funding involves weekly or biweekly payments. For instance, if you borrowed $5,000, expect to make consistent payments of approximately $200-$300 per week until the balance is cleared. Some lenders may also offer the option to pay off the loan in full ahead of schedule without penalties, allowing for early repayment and potential savings on interest. It’s advisable to check with your lender about any prepayment fees or discounts that could apply.
Title pawn loans, a form of secured lending often facilitated through same day funding, require meticulous record-keeping. Maintain detailed records of all payments, ensuring they are applied correctly against the outstanding balance. This proactive approach not only helps prevent miscommunication but also enables you to monitor your loan’s progress effectively. Should you encounter financial difficulties during the repayment period, communicate openly with your lender. Many providers offer loan refinancing options or extended terms to accommodate unforeseen circumstances, allowing for a more manageable repayment pathway.
Protecting Yourself: Important Considerations Beyond Funding

While same day title loan funding offers a quick solution to financial needs, it’s crucial to approach this option with careful consideration to protect yourself from potential pitfalls. Beyond the immediate availability of funds, several factors come into play that can significantly impact your overall experience and long-term financial health. One key area to focus on is understanding the implications of an online application process that often accompanies these loans, which may come without a thorough credit check.
Without a traditional credit assessment, it’s essential to scrutinize the interest rates attached to same day title loan funding. These rates can vary widely, ranging from 1-3 times the national average, depending on your location and lender. For instance, data shows that average interest rates for short-term loans can reach astounding levels, sometimes exceeding 400% APR. It’s critical to compare offers from multiple lenders and thoroughly review the terms and conditions before signing any agreements.
Furthermore, be wary of hidden fees and penalties associated with early repayment or default. Some lenders may charge prepayment penalties, adding extra costs to your loan despite paying it off ahead of schedule. Prioritize transparency by asking about all potential charges upfront.
